Words the Bible translates as measuring rod
English uses one word here. The Bible uses 2 words, and they do not mean the same thing. Each is listed with what it actually means, most frequent first.
- qanehקָנֶהa measuring rod: a fixed-length reed used as a surveyor's measuring tool, and the length itself as a unit.

- a reed or stalk: the tall, hollow, jointed plant that grows in water, and any single cane-like stem.
- the shaft and branches of the golden lampstand in the tabernacle.
- the upper arm bone, the long bone running from shoulder to elbow.
- kalamosκάλαμοςa reed: the tall marsh cane, and by extension the everyday things cut from its stalk: a light staff, a writing pen, or a measuring rod
